Key Ingredients

  • 12 six-inch flour tortillas
  • 1 lb ground beef
  • 1 ounce taco seasoning
  • 16 oz refried beans
  • 1.5 cups Mexican blend cheese
  • 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
  • 10 oz red enchilada sauce
  • Sour cream for garnish

Use ground beef seasoned with taco spices as your main protein. But, you can also try chicken or vegetarian options. The key is to layer refried beans and enchilada sauce for a rich base.

Preparing the Perfect Pizza Base

Starting your pizza journey begins with the right tortillas. Opt for small fajita-size flour tortillas. They create a crispy, tasty base that’s as good as any traditional quesadilla.

post Make Homemade Mexican Pizza in 30 Minutes

To make these tortillas into the perfect pizza base, follow these steps:

  • Choose 2 fajita-size flour tortillas per pizza
  • Heat v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at
  • Fry each tortilla for 1-2 minutes per side
  • Aim for a golden-brown, crispy texture

Getting the base right is key. It’s like making a fajita taco salad base. You want it crispy but still chewy. After frying, drain the tortillas on paper towels to get rid of extra oil.

“The secret to an amazing Mexican pizza is all in the base preparation” – Kitchen Pro Tip

If you’re watching your health, baking the tortillas is a great option. Just bake them at 400°F for about 5 minutes. This method is lighter but still gives you that crunch.

Creating the Signature Filling

The heart of your recipe is its bold and flavorful filling. By combining seasoned ground beef with creamy refried beans, you’ll craft a delicious base. This transforms an ordinary tostada into an extraordinary Mexican Pizza experience.

  • Brown 1 pound of ground beef in a skillet
  • Add ½ cup diced onions for extra flavor
  • Season with 3 tablespoons of taco seasoning
  • Mix in ½ cup of water to create a rich sauce

Your seasoning blend is crucial for an authentic Mexican Pizza. Combine:

  1. Chili powder for warmth
  2. Ground cumin for depth
  3. Dried cilantro for freshness
  4. A pinch of cayenne for heat

While your meat simmers, warm 16 ounces of refried beans. This creamy layer will provide a rich foundation for your Mexican Pizza. The combination of spiced meat and smooth beans creates a mouthwatering filling. It will have everyone asking for seconds.

Assembly and Cooking Techniques

Making this recipe is an art. It combines nachos and chalupa into one tasty dish. Your assembly technique is key to a delicious result.

Begin with crispy tortillas as your base. This sturdy foundation supports all your tasty toppings. Here’s how to assemble your Mexican pizza:

  1. Spread warm refried beans on the first tortilla
  2. Add seasoned ground beef evenly
  3. Sprinkle shredded cheese on top
  4. Place a second tortilla on top
  5. Cover with enchilada sauce
  6. Finish with a layer of melting cheese

Baking is essential for blending flavors and achieving that gooey texture. Preheat your oven to 400°F. Bake for exactly 10 minutes. This makes your cheese bubbly and tortillas crispy.

Storage and Reheating Tips

Keeping your enchilada pie fresh is key. After you’ve enjoyed it, storing it right can keep its taste and texture for days.

Here’s how to store your Mexican pizza:

  • Cool the pizza completely before storing
  • Use an airtight container with separation layers
  • Refrigerate within 2 hours of cooking
  • Keep in the fridge for up to 4 days

Reheating your leftover Mexican pizza is crucial. Each method has its own benefits:

  1. Air Fryer Method:
    • Heat at 350°F
    • Cook for 2-4 minutes
    • Produces crispy texture
  2. Oven Reheating:
    • Preheat to 350°F
    • Warm for 8-10 minutes
    • Helps restore original crispiness

FAQ

Can I make Mexican Pizza vegetarian?

Yes, you can! Swap the ground beef for black beans, lentils, or vegetarian meat. Make sure to season it well to keep the flavor rich and true to a Mexican Pizza.

What type of tortillas work best for Mexican Pizza?

Small fajita-size flour tortillas are perfect. They get crispy when fried or baked, making a great base for your toppings.

How can I make the Mexican Pizza spicier?

Add jalapeños to your toppings, use spicy taco seasoning, or add cayenne pepper to the meat. You can also top it with hot sauce. Adjust the spice to your liking.

Can I prepare Mexican Pizza ahead of time?

Yes, you can prep parts of it early. Cook the meat, crisp the tortillas, and get your toppings ready. Assemble and bake just before serving for the best texture.

What are some alternative protein options?

Try using shredded chicken, ground turkey, carnitas, or chorizo. For a veggie option, use black beans, refried beans, or plant-based meat.

How do I keep the tortillas crispy?

Fry tortillas lightly in oil or bake until golden. Use less sauce to avoid sogginess. Drain excess oil on paper towels.

Can I freeze Mexican Pizza?

You can freeze it, but the texture might change when reheated. Freeze the meat, tortillas, and toppings separately. Assemble fresh for the best taste.

What cheese works best for this recipe?

Use a Mexican cheese blend for great melting and flavor. You can also mix in cheddar, Monterey Jack, or crumbled queso fresco for extra taste.

Are there any low-carb alternatives?

For a low-carb option, use large lettuce leaves or low-carb tortillas. You can also make a casserole version without tortillas but with the same flavors.

How can I make this recipe healthier?

Use lean ground turkey or plant-based protein, and bake the tortillas instead of frying. Choose low-fat cheese and add more veggies like bell peppers or spinach. Use Greek yogurt instead of sour cream.
